Are there different policies for allocating IPv6 addresses and IPv4 addresses?

0
10

Yes. Technical differences between IPv4 and IPv6 mean that there are different policies for IPv4 and IPv6 address space management and assignment. Visit the RIPE NCC website for further FAQs.
